Company Description

We are seeking a talented Conversion Rate Optimisation Executive to join our E-Commerce team at Ennismore. Based in London and reporting to one of our CRO Managers, the Conversion Rate Optimisation (CRO) Executive will support the CRO efforts for the websites within your cluster.

Focusing primarily on analytics, this role involves assisting in the implementation of data-driven initiatives, conducting detailed analysis, and generating reports to enhance customer experience and conversion rates.

You will utilise tools such as GA4 and FullStory to gather insights into customer behaviour and collaborate closely with cross-functional teams to support optimisation activities.


Job Description

  • Data Analysis and Reporting: Analyse user behaviour, conversion funnels, and key performance indicators using tools like Google Analytics, Hotjar, and FullStory. Generate regular reports to identify trends, opportunities, and areas for improvement.
  • A/B Testing Support: Assist in the planning, execution, and monitoring of A/B and multivariate tests. Collaborate with the CRO Manager to develop test hypotheses and analyse test results to inform optimisation strategies.
  • Booking Engine Analytics: Monitor and analyse booking engine performance metrics. Provide insights to help improve direct bookings and reduce reliance on online travel agents (OTAs).
  • Funnel Optimisation Assistance: Support the CRO Manager in identifying and addressing pain points within the user journey. Help streamline the booking funnel by providing data-driven recommendations.
  • Collaboration with Teams: Work closely with product, design, marketing, and revenue teams to gather requirements, share insights, and support the implementation of optimisation initiatives.
  • Tool Management: Maintain and manage analytics and testing tools, ensuring data integrity and accurate tracking of key metrics.
  • Customer Journey Insights: Assist in mapping and analysing the end-to-end customer journey, including post-booking interactions, to enhance overall user experience and satisfaction.
  • Documentation and Knowledge Sharing: Document analysis processes, findings, and recommendations. Share insights and best practices with the CRO team and other stakeholders.

Qualifications

  • Experience: 2-3 years of experience in conversion rate optimisation (CRO), digital analytics, or a related field, preferably within an e-commerce or hospitality environment.
  • Analytical Skills: Strong proficiency in analytics tools such as Google Analytics (GA4), Hotjar, and FullStory. Ability to interpret complex datasets and translate them into actionable insights.
  • Testing Knowledge: Basic understanding of A/B testing and experimentation methodologies. Experience with testing platforms like Optimizely or Google Optimize is a plus.
  • Technical Proficiency: Familiarity with data visualisation tools and CRM systems. Ability to work with large datasets and perform quantitative analysis.
  • Collaboration: Experience working with cross-functional teams, including product development, UX/UI design, marketing, and revenue management.
  • Attention to Detail: Meticulous approach to data analysis and reporting, ensuring accuracy and reliability of insights.
  • Communication Skills: Strong ver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to present findings clearly to stakeholders.
  • Learning Mindset: Eagerness to learn and develop CRO skills, with a proactive attitude towards professional growth.
